Spamming
Spamming refers to the act of posting unwanted (ie "spam") messages in a forum. Spam may refer to four main types of messages that may be posted by forum users.

[edit] Advertising Products
Generally speaking the advertisement of products and merchandise is not allowed in the NLSC Forum. This kind of post is usually made by spambots, software that automatically registers forum accounts and posts advertisements for products and websites, occasionally concerning pornographic content. It is NLSC policy to remove these unwanted accounts and posts as quickly as possible.
[edit] Advertising Websites
While members of the forum are welcome to include links to their websites in their profile, signature and in announcement threads in the appropriate section of the forum, the approach of posting advertisements throughout the forum or harassing other members in an effort to promote their work is against forum rules.
[edit] Posting in multiple sections
Posting the same thread in multiple sections of the forum is considered spamming and is actively discouraged. Aside from keeping the forum tidy and maintaining the structure of the forum sections, it also allows both the original poster and those who wish to reply to keep track of the discussion.
[edit] Nonsense posts
Posts that are nonsensical, contribute little to the discussion taking place or attempt to divert a thread off-topic in a negative manner are also classed as spam. Common examples include:
- One word posts such as "yes", "no" and "lol"
- Nonsensical typing such as "dkdksjasdfkjasd"
- Comments about the topic that are not constructive or productive, such as "shut up", "who cares" and "boring topic"
- Posts that consist only of emoticons
- Posts that are made simply for the sake of increasing one's post count. A common example would be reviving an inactive thread to respond to a question that has already been answered, simply by reiterating or directly quoting another member's response without adding any further advice or information.
